Shasta County, California Voting-age Population By Race in Census 2020

Updated on August 26, 2023.

According to the data from the US 2020 decennial Census, in April 2020, among Shasta County, CA voting-age population of 143,512 people, 80.81% of them (115,969 people) identified their race as White Alone, 8.86% of them (12,720 people) identified their race as Two Or More Races, and 3.39% of them (4,869 people) identified their race as Some Other Race Alone.

Shasta County, CA Voting-age Population By Race in Census 2020
Race
Voting-age Population
% of County Voting-age Population
White Alone 115,969 80.81
Two Or More Races 12,720 8.86
Some Other Race Alone 4,869 3.39
Asian Alone 4,619 3.22
American Indian and Alaska Native Alone 3,595 2.51
Black or African American Alone 1,455 1.01
Native Hawaiian And Pacific Islander Alone 285 0.20
